Johann Winckelmann - The Love of Art (2018)

Johann Winckelmann - The Love of Art (2018) poster

He described his love of art as his greatest inclination from his youth: Johann Joachim Winckelmann as a representative and rediscoverer of Greek and Roman antiquity. He was the father of European art history and was the victim of a robbery-murder in 1768. The documentary tells of his life, his work and his early death.
